FULTON, NY – It’s A Great Lake!
On July 8, many local businesses will be offering $1 donation cards, in the shape of Lake Neatahwanta, in order to raise local funds for the cleanup to begin.
Second Ward Councilman Dan Knopp presented his idea to the Fulton Community Revitalization Project Board –a 501 (c) 3 organization.

The Lake Neatahwanta Revitalization Project will be partially funded by a very generous grant from Senator Patty Ritchie and other private donors.
